Output 3c2877c0d882fb65eb328829a10546ef8d493546e898de555926828501c75c6e:13

value
1502500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 444897a06b04957a663adbb68559bdee082716e1 OP_EQUAL
address
9xfKaEaxPLm8RtWsicoZqdDvfiJFTjwwGb
transaction
3c2877c0d882fb65eb328829a10546ef8d493546e898de555926828501c75c6e